1 definition by I_wont_tell_but_yk_me

Someone whose presence is enough. Beauty is just one of the many qualities . There's is a lot more to that. A girl meeting the demand of what everyone wants. Down to earth, friendly and kind.
No one in this world can be as good as asmita
by I_wont_tell_but_yk_me November 23, 2021
Get the Asmita mug.